Public schools within a county may be organized under a single countywide school district or multiple independent city and community school districts, each with its own elected board, superintendent, and administrative offices. There are 32 Public Schools locations in Buchanan County, Missouri.
Families in Buchanan County should identify which school district serves their home address, as multiple districts may operate within the same county with different attendance boundaries, enrollment procedures, and program offerings.
